class ImportColumn:
|
||||
@property
|
||||
def identifier(self):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Unique, internal name of the column.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
raise NotImplementedError
|
||||
|
||||
@property
|
||||
def verbose_name(self):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Human-readable description of the column
|
||||
"""
|
||||
raise NotImplementedError
|
||||
|
||||
@property
|
||||
def initial(self):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Initial value for the form component
|
||||
"""
|
||||
return None
|
||||
|
||||
@property
|
||||
def default_value(self):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Internal default value for the assignment of this column. Defaults to ``empty``. Return ``None`` to disable this
|
||||
option.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
return 'empty'
|
||||
|
||||
@property
|
||||
def default_label(self):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Human-readable description of the default assignment of this column, defaults to "Keep empty".
|
||||
"""
|
||||
return gettext_lazy('Keep empty')
|
||||
|
||||
def __init__(self, event):
|
||||
self.event = event
|
||||
|
||||
def static_choices(self):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
This will be called when rendering the form component and allows you to return a list of values that can be
|
||||
selected by the user statically during import.
|
||||
|
||||
:return: list of 2-tuples of strings
|
||||
"""
|
||||
return []
|
||||
|
||||
def resolve(self, settings, record):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
This method will be called to get the raw value for this field, usually by either using a static value or
|
||||
inspecting the CSV file for the assigned header. You usually do not need to implement this on your own,
|
||||
the default should be fine.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
k = settings.get(self.identifier, self.default_value)
|
||||
if k == self.default_value:
|
||||
return None
|
||||
elif k.startswith('csv:'):
|
||||
return record.get(k[4:], None) or None
|
||||
elif k.startswith('static:'):
|
||||
return k[7:]
|
||||
raise ValidationError(_('Invalid setting for column "{header}".').format(header=self.verbose_name))
|
||||
|
||||
def clean(self, value, previous_values):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
Allows you to validate the raw input value for your column. Raise ``ValidationError`` if the value is invalid.
|
||||
You do not need to include the column or row name or value in the error message as it will automatically be
|
||||
included.
|
||||
|
||||
:param value: Contains the raw value of your column as returned by ``resolve``. This can usually be ``None``,
|
||||
e.g. if the column is empty or does not exist in this row.
|
||||
:param previous_values: Dictionary containing the validated values of all columns that have already been validated.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
return value
|
||||
|
||||
def assign(self, value, order, position, invoice_address, **kwargs):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
This will be called to perform the actual import. You are supposed to set attributes on the ``order``, ``position``,
|
||||
or ``invoice_address`` objects based on the input ``value``. This is called *before* the actual database
|
||||
transaction, so these three objects do not yet have a primary key. If you want to create related objects, you
|
||||
need to place them into some sort of internal queue and persist them when ``save`` is called.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
pass
|
||||
|
||||
def save(self, order):
|
||||
"""
|
||||
This will be called to perform the actual import. This is called inside the actual database transaction and the
|
||||
input object ``order`` has already been saved to the database.
|
||||
"""
|
||||
pass
